Course Content

• Neurobiology of Aging and Age-Related Diseases
• Cognitive Neuroscience and Cognitive Decline
• Brain Health Interventions: Lifestyle and Nutrition
• Brain Imaging Techniques in Aging Research
• Assessment and Management of Dementia
• Psychological Aspects of Aging and Brain Health
• Pharmacological Strategies in Age-Related Neurological Disorders
• Public Health and Ageing: Policy and Practice

Why this course?

A Postgraduate Certificate in Brain Health and Aging Strategies is increasingly significant in today's UK market. The aging population presents a growing need for professionals skilled in geriatric care and brain health management. Dementia, for instance, affects a substantial number of older adults. According to Age UK, over 900,000 people in the UK are living with dementia.

Condition Approximate Number of People
Dementia 900,000+
Alzheimer's Disease 600,000+ (Estimate)
Vascular Dementia 150,000+ (Estimate)

This postgraduate certificate equips professionals with the knowledge and skills to address these challenges, creating significant career opportunities in healthcare, research, and social care. Brain aging research is a rapidly expanding field, further enhancing the value of this specialized training.
